What does a foreign affairs analyst do?
A Foreign Affairs Analyst researches and evaluates international political, economic, and social developments to provide insights on global affairs. They analyze foreign policies, assess geopolitical risks, and offer recommendations to governments, organizations, or businesses. Their work involves studying international relations, monitoring diplomatic activities, and producing reports or briefings. Strong analytical skills, cultural awareness, and expertise in international relations are essential for success in this role.
What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a foreign affairs analyst?
To thrive as a Foreign Affairs Analyst, you need a strong background in international relations, research, and policy analysis, typically supported by a relevant degree such as political science or international studies. Familiarity with data analysis software, foreign language proficiency, and experience with analytical tools like GIS or global news databases are highly valued. Exceptional written and verbal communication, cultural awareness, and critical thinking set candidates apart. These skills enable analysts to accurately interpret global events and advise organizations or government agencies on complex foreign policy issues.
What are some common challenges faced by foreign affairs analysts in their daily work?
Foreign Affairs Analysts often grapple with rapidly changing global events and the need to quickly synthesize large volumes of information from diverse sources. Balancing the need for thorough analysis with fast-paced decision-making can be challenging, especially when dealing with incomplete or conflicting data. Additionally, analysts frequently coll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, requiring strong communication and coordination skills to present findings to both technical experts and non-specialist stakeholders. Adapting to shifting priorities and staying informed on current international developments is also essential for success in this role.

Duke University was created in 1924 through an indenture of trust by James Buchanan Duke. Today, Duke is regarded as one of America's leading research universities. Located in Durham, North Carolina, Duke is positioned in the heart of the Research Triangle, which is ranked annually as one of the best places in the country to work and live. Duke has more than 15,000 students who study and conduct research in its 10 undergraduate, graduate and professional schools. With about 40,000 employees, Duke is the third largest private employer in North Carolina, and it now has international programs in more than 150 countries.

As the Administrative Intern (AGS Fellow), you'll be a vital part of a collaborative, interdisciplinary team that supports students as they pursue careers in public policy, foreign affairs, and national security.
In this role, you will provide programmatic and operational support for the Duke Program in American Grand Strategy (AGS), a flagship initiative dedicated to strengthening understanding of U.S. foreign policy and national security. You'll help advance AGS's mission to prepare the next generation of national security strategists by supporting student engagement, coordinating dynamic events, and contributing to research and outreach efforts. You will also have opportunities to develop and pursue your own special projects aligned with AGS's mission.
